Flounder Pounder and I met up at JBT this morning at 6 a.m and headed East to Keaton. Got to the ramp around 7:20 and while waiting to put in, watched a guy with about a 22' bay boat drop his trailer off the ramp ledge...and try to yank the trailer out with his truck - not a good idea.

We launched successfully - trailer intact - and headed out. The first area we fished looked very good - lots of bait and good bottom. FP threw a jerkbait and I threw a topwater. I had a couple minor hits on the tw and caught a bluefish. FP caught a small redfish, but overall Spot #1 wasn't happening. By about 9:30, we had 26 boats (we counted) within our general area. I guess the entire state of Ga. decided to fish today.

We moved to spot #2 and FP caught a good one immediatly. It went 23".

We moved to a new area and continued fishing. FP caught a few more trout and I caught a couple small reds.

We used the TM to move us along and 2 miles later found a really good area. We watched others catch fish and made a slight adjustment and found 'em.

We ended the day with 10 trout to 23" and 3 reds to 16". We fished extremely hard and found a new area...it's gonna be a long four days of work until Friday.
